Sex, violence, adultery, insanity—this is the Bible like you’ve never seen it before.

Project Genesis features 12 first-person poems inspired by the Book of Genesis, by way of Eminem. Profane, powerful, compelling and challenging, this collection offers new insights on some of humanity’s oldest stories.

About the author

Gerald Brennan

27 books19 followers
Gerald Brennan is a self-described corporate brat who hails from the eastern half of the continent but currently resides in Chicago. He graduated from the United States Military Academy at West Point, and later earned a Master's from Columbia University’s Graduate School of Journalism. He’s the author of Resistance, Zero Phase: Apollo 13 on the Moon, Project Genesis, Ninety-Seven to Three, and Public Loneliness: Yuri Gagarin's Circumlunar Flight. He's been profiled in Newcity, and his writing has appeared in the Chicago Tribune, The Good Men Project, and Innerview Magazine; he's also been a co-editor and frequent contributor at Back to Print and The Deadline. He’s into Camus, Dostoyevsky, Koestler, Hitchcock, Radiohead, and The National, but you can also catch him reading Jim Thompson and even sneaking in some Wahida Clark from time to time. He’s also a huge Martin Scorsese fan.
